Abstract

The invention relates to a heating device in a reaction vessel cylinder. The heating device which comprises a motor driver is characterized in that the heating device also comprises an outer sleeve tube and a center sleeve tube; the main shaft of the motor driver horizontally penetrates into the cylinder body from the outside of the flange cover at one end of the cylinder body, and is connected with the outer sleeve tube through a shaft sleeve; the other end of the outer sleeve tube is arranged on a bearing liner on the flange cover at the other end of the cylinder body, and extends out of the cylinder body; each of the center sleeve tube and the outer sleeve tube is a hollow cylindrical long tube; the center sleeve tube is arranged in the outer sleeve tube; and one side of the outer sleeve tube is provided with branch tubes vertical to the axis of the outer sleeve tube. The heating device can effectively heat a reaction vessel, and enables raw materials in the cylinder to fully react.

Description

Heater in a kind of reactor cylinder
Technical field
The present invention relates to the chemical production equipment field, particularly the heater in a kind of reactor cylinder.
Background technology
The horizontal reacting still belongs to new device at home, and horizontal reacting still reaction needed heats, and need to adopt coil arrangement and heat with conduction oil, itself brought very large inconvenience to making when adopting coil arrangement, and production cost is high, and heat exchange area is not enough.Especially be in the raw material at reactor inside center position, do not reach the heat of reaction needed, thereby cause the production wasting phenomenon.
Summary of the invention
The technical problem to be solved in the present invention provides the heater in the strong reactor cylinder of a kind of heating properties.
For solving the problems of the technologies described above, technical scheme of the present invention is: the heater in a kind of reactor cylinder, comprise: motor driver, its innovative point is: describedly also comprise: outer tube, center sleeve, the main shaft of described motor driver level outside cylindrical shell one end flanges lid penetrates in the cylindrical shell, be connected with outer tube by axle sleeve, the other end of described outer tube is installed on the bearing liner on the cylindrical shell other end blind flange and outside the extended spot cylindrical shell, described center sleeve and outer tube are the hollow cylinder long tube, and center sleeve is located in the outer tube, and a side is provided with the arm vertical with its axis on the described outer tube.
Further, described arm is n 〉=1, in the first-class range distribution of outer tube.
The invention has the advantages that: the present invention adopts center sleeve to insert the interior design of outer tube, by conduction oil can be effectively with the heating raw materials of central part in the cylindrical shell, and outer tube connects electric machine main shaft and can play the axle supporting role, the arm on the outer tube under the drive of main shaft circumferentially rotation play the effect of stirring raw material.
Description of drawings
Fig. 1 is embodiment of the invention structural representation.
The specific embodiment
As shown in Figure 1, the present invention mainly is made of motor driver 1, outer tube 2, center sleeve 3.At cylindrical shell two side perforating mounting flange assemblies, the main shaft of motor driver 1 level outside cylindrical shell one end flanges lid penetrates in the cylindrical shell, be connected with outer tube 2 by axle sleeve, the other end of outer tube 2 is installed on the bearing liner on the cylindrical shell other end blind flange and extends to the cylindrical shell outside, center sleeve 3 and outer tube 2 are the hollow cylinder long tube, and center sleeve 3 is located in the outer tube 2, and a side is provided with the arm vertical with its axis 4 on the outer tube 2.
Arm 4 in the present embodiment is 5, and equidistant being arranged on the outer tube 2.
Operation principle: when the raw material in the reactor need to heat, the center sleeve 3 that exposes the cylindrical shell outside can be passed into conduction oil, conduction oil can ooze the other end of center sleeve 3, and conduction oil flows into outer tube 2, flows out the another port from the both sides of outer tube 2 again.Simultaneously motor-driven motion of main shaft and the arm 4 that drives on the outer tube 2 rotate in a circumferential direction in the process of admittance deep fat, thereby stir.
